gpt4 book ai didi

java - 查找所有单行循环和 If 并添加括号

转载 作者:行者123 更新时间:2023-12-01 16:36:24 24 4
gpt4 key购买 nike

是否可以找到所有单行语句,如 forifelse 并在没有括号的情况下为其添加括号?

eclipse 中有一个有用的功能吗?或者我可以使用任何类型的正则表达式、grep 或其他东西吗?如果无法自动添加括号,那么找到代码中使用此类函数的所有位置也会很有帮助。

最佳答案

我认为您最好使用 Eclipse 中的代码格式化程序而不是正则表达式。这样做看起来更干净。

当然,它会格式化所有内容,因此请确保您拥有符合您喜好的所有可能设置。您可能会发现它带来的麻烦多于其值(value)。

如果您确实希望清理代码,只需告诉您的程序员今后使用这个新标准,并且如果他们发现现有代码不遵循该标准,请修复它。也许要求他们在 checkin 之前检查一遍文件。

就我个人而言,我认为这样的强制规定是愚蠢的。当然,它们可能会导致开发人员之间的代码不一致,但我认为任何开发人员都能够以任何一种方式阅读(特别是如果他们与以另一种方式执行此操作的开发人员一起工作),并且开发人员之间的这种争斗是非常愚蠢的。 (尽管如果是绝大多数,我认为少数人只需要遵守。我是一个由 10 名程序员组成的小组,其他人对匈牙利表示法很热衷。我反对它,但这就是标准,这就是我所做的。我不必喜欢它,但作为专业人士,这就是你所做的。)

关于java - 查找所有单行循环和 If 并添加括号,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8579667/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com